PY 242 - Adolescent Development

(3.00 cr.)

A study of the physical, intellectual, and emotional changes occurring in adolescence and their physical correlates. Presentation of significant theorists and their impact on adolescent psychology. Considers the effect of these personal changes and of culture upon the developing personality, with the goal of developing student understanding of adolescent behavior. Fulfills social science core and Group IV requirement.

Prerequisite: PY 101 .
Restrictions: Closed to students entering fall 2020 and beyond.

Sessions Typically Offered: Varies
Years Typically Offered: Varies
